Join us for an engaging conversation with Dr. Brenda Hage, Professor and Chief Nurse Administrator at Florida Gulf Coast University, as we explore the future of nursing through the lens of education and workforce transformation. Dr. Hage shares how innovative strategies like designated education units, competency-based learning, and immersive simulation experiences are addressing critical gaps in nursing leadership, resilience, and geriatric care. Discover how academic-practice partnerships and emerging technologies are equipping tomorrow's nurses with the empathy, skills, and adaptability needed to thrive in complex clinical environments. Whether you're a healthcare leader or frontline clinician, this episode offers actionable insights into designing a stronger, more sustainable nursing future.

Key Takeaways

  • The nursing workforce is facing significant challenges due to aging and burnout.
  • Competency-based education is becoming a key focus in nursing training.
  • Interprofessional education is essential for preparing nurses for real-world scenarios.
  • Technology plays a crucial role in modern nursing education.
  • Mental health support for nursing students is increasingly important.
  • Engaging students in their learning is vital for their success.
  • Leadership development is necessary for the future of nursing.
  • Innovative teaching methods can enhance student learning experiences.
  • Understanding generational differences can improve student engagement.
  • Collaboration with healthcare systems is essential for effective nursing education.
